Fisher-Price in Licensing Deal With S. Goldberg
- Share via
Mattel Inc.’s Fisher-Price subsidiary, the infant and toddler unit of the largest toy maker, signed a licensing agreement for S. Goldberg & Co. to make a line of branded children’s shoes.
Terms of the agreement weren’t disclosed. S. Goldberg will produce and market Fisher-Price footwear to retailers for this year’s back-to-school season, Fisher-Price said.
S. Goldberg makes licensed brand-name shoes for AOL Time Warner Inc.’s Warner Bros., Sesame Workshop and Scholastic Entertainment. East Aurora, N.Y.-based Fisher-Price officials didn’t return a call seeking comments.
Shares of El Segundo-based Mattel rose 28 cents to close at $18.49 on the NYSE.
